Manchester United midfielder, Paul Pogba looked 'shocked' after Barcelona captain, Lionel Messi scored a superb individual strike in the 16th minute during the Red Devils' 3-0 defeat to Barcelona in the Champions League quarter-final second leg tie at Camp Nou.

Messi netted twice and set up Philippe Coutinho for the third goal, as Barcelona qualified for the semi-final on a 4-0 aggregate.

The Argentine international skipped past midfielder, Fred, before curling a stinging shot into the bottom corner to extend Barca's aggregate lead.

Immediately after Messi's first goal, Pogba was spotted by a camera and the France international was stunned by the Barca number 10 goal.

Pogba's performance was subject to criticism with former Man United captain, Gary Neville launching a fierce rant at the 26-year-old.

"Pogba is now playing a little bit as he did pre-Solskjaer under Jose Mourinho," Neville told beinSPORTS.

"I thought tonight he was really poor, rolling the ball over his foot all the time and playing for himself.

"He wasn't popping it off and moving and he just didn't look interested at times.

"He is a great player and he can be a great player but he got to get that focus back."
